Transaction 51053271d3524e6857575a9c3a98925e299e90f49c11f21732aac98b98c74ec5
1 Input
1 Output
-
51053271d3524e6857575a9c3a98925e299e90f49c11f21732aac98b98c74ec5:0
- value
- 132059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dade8ded42087d6cf2131dec9551d53417591ad0 OP_EQUAL
- address
- 3MeHqiM7qa5RHfA8f2J4kDxVaXZRTQUA5E